Soil Type and Conditions
Preferred Soil Characteristics π±
To grow Casablanca lilies successfully, start with well-draining soil. Aim for a slightly acidic to neutral pH, ideally between 6.0 and 7.0.
Loamy or sandy soils are perfect for these beauties. They provide the right balance of nutrients and drainage, ensuring your lilies thrive.
Soil Conditions to Avoid π«
Avoid heavy clay or compacted soils, as they retain too much water. This can lead to root rot, which is detrimental to your lilies.
Regularly testing your soil's pH and nutrient levels is essential. This proactive approach helps you maintain optimal conditions for growth.

Proximity to Other Plants and Structures
Ideal Spacing π±
To keep your Casablanca lilies thriving, ensure there's ample space between them. This allows for air circulation, which is crucial in preventing fungal diseases that can ruin your blooms.
Consider companion plants that share similar sunlight and water needs. Pairing them wisely can create a vibrant garden ecosystem.
Placement Near Structures π’
When positioning your lilies, steer clear of areas that receive excessive shade from buildings or trees. Too much shade can hinder their growth and blooming potential.
Utilize walls or fences for wind protection. They can act as natural barriers, shielding your lilies from harsh winds while still allowing sunlight to reach them.

Indoor vs. Outdoor Planting
π Best Indoor Locations
For indoor Casablanca lilies, seek out bright, indirect light. Position them near windows or utilize grow lights to ensure they thrive.
Avoid placing them in drafty areas or spots with extreme temperature fluctuations. These conditions can stress the plants and hinder their growth.
π Outdoor Planting Strategies
When planting outdoors, prioritize locations that receive full sun exposure. Aim for areas with good air circulation to keep your lilies healthy.
Steer clear of low-lying spots that are prone to frost or water pooling. These conditions can be detrimental to the delicate blooms of your Casablanca lilies.
